    Flying Tiger
    I went through the trouble to mount & try 290's,, and no fit.
    285's with a little trimming on the inside wheel well tupperware work awsum.
    If you're on the road a need to replace the tire,, the 285s are most always on hand, in stock - in tire most dealers. 290's rarely on hand.
    We all tow in pretty brutal conditions, and can find ourselves on the road with grenaded tires, and a easy to find size may be essential.
